A subspecies of human refers to a distinct group within the species Homo sapiens that exhibits specific genetic, morphological, or behavioral differences from other groups. While the concept of subspecies in humans has been largely discredited due to the lack of significant biological differences and the overwhelming genetic similarity among all humans, historically, terms like "Homo sapiens neanderthalensis" have been used to describe Neanderthals as a separate subspecies. However, modern understanding emphasizes that all humans belong to a single species without recognized subspecies.
